Lines Matching refs:cdns_i2c_writereg
118 #define cdns_i2c_writereg(val, offset) writel_relaxed(val, id->membase + offset) macro
180 cdns_i2c_writereg(reg & ~CDNS_I2C_CR_HOLD, CDNS_I2C_CR_OFFSET); in cdns_i2c_clear_bus_hold()
210 cdns_i2c_writereg(isr_status, CDNS_I2C_ISR_OFFSET); in cdns_i2c_isr()
272 cdns_i2c_writereg(CDNS_I2C_TRANSFER_SIZE, in cdns_i2c_isr()
277 cdns_i2c_writereg(id->recv_count - in cdns_i2c_isr()
286 cdns_i2c_writereg(id->p_msg->addr & CDNS_I2C_ADDR_MASK, in cdns_i2c_isr()
290 cdns_i2c_writereg(CDNS_I2C_TRANSFER_SIZE, in cdns_i2c_isr()
294 cdns_i2c_writereg(id->recv_count, in cdns_i2c_isr()
325 cdns_i2c_writereg( in cdns_i2c_isr()
385 cdns_i2c_writereg(ctrl_reg, CDNS_I2C_CR_OFFSET); in cdns_i2c_mrecv()
389 cdns_i2c_writereg(isr_status, CDNS_I2C_ISR_OFFSET); in cdns_i2c_mrecv()
398 cdns_i2c_writereg(CDNS_I2C_TRANSFER_SIZE, in cdns_i2c_mrecv()
402 cdns_i2c_writereg(id->recv_count, CDNS_I2C_XFER_SIZE_OFFSET); in cdns_i2c_mrecv()
406 cdns_i2c_writereg(id->p_msg->addr & CDNS_I2C_ADDR_MASK, in cdns_i2c_mrecv()
413 cdns_i2c_writereg(CDNS_I2C_ENABLED_INTR_MASK, CDNS_I2C_IER_OFFSET); in cdns_i2c_mrecv()
445 cdns_i2c_writereg(ctrl_reg, CDNS_I2C_CR_OFFSET); in cdns_i2c_msend()
449 cdns_i2c_writereg(isr_status, CDNS_I2C_ISR_OFFSET); in cdns_i2c_msend()
465 cdns_i2c_writereg((*(id->p_send_buf)++), CDNS_I2C_DATA_OFFSET); in cdns_i2c_msend()
476 cdns_i2c_writereg(id->p_msg->addr & CDNS_I2C_ADDR_MASK, in cdns_i2c_msend()
479 cdns_i2c_writereg(CDNS_I2C_ENABLED_INTR_MASK, CDNS_I2C_IER_OFFSET); in cdns_i2c_msend()
495 cdns_i2c_writereg(CDNS_I2C_IXR_ALL_INTR_MASK, CDNS_I2C_IDR_OFFSET); in cdns_i2c_master_reset()
500 cdns_i2c_writereg(regval, CDNS_I2C_CR_OFFSET); in cdns_i2c_master_reset()
502 cdns_i2c_writereg(0, CDNS_I2C_XFER_SIZE_OFFSET); in cdns_i2c_master_reset()
505 cdns_i2c_writereg(regval, CDNS_I2C_ISR_OFFSET); in cdns_i2c_master_reset()
508 cdns_i2c_writereg(regval, CDNS_I2C_SR_OFFSET); in cdns_i2c_master_reset()
525 cdns_i2c_writereg(reg & ~CDNS_I2C_CR_NEA, in cdns_i2c_process_msg()
529 cdns_i2c_writereg(reg | CDNS_I2C_CR_NEA, in cdns_i2c_process_msg()
548 cdns_i2c_writereg(CDNS_I2C_IXR_ALL_INTR_MASK, in cdns_i2c_process_msg()
609 cdns_i2c_writereg(reg, CDNS_I2C_CR_OFFSET); in cdns_i2c_master_xfer()
752 cdns_i2c_writereg(ctrl_reg, CDNS_I2C_CR_OFFSET); in cdns_i2c_setclk()
946 cdns_i2c_writereg(CDNS_I2C_CR_ACK_EN | CDNS_I2C_CR_NEA | CDNS_I2C_CR_MS, in cdns_i2c_probe()
970 cdns_i2c_writereg(CDNS_I2C_TIMEOUT_MAX, CDNS_I2C_TIME_OUT_OFFSET); in cdns_i2c_probe()